2. Soil and Site Selection
Magnolia trees flourish in slightly acidic, well‑drained soils rich in organic matter. Soil testing kits enable precise pH adjustments, typically targeting a range of 5.5 to 6.5.
- pH Adjustment
Applying elemental sulfur lowers soil pH, creating a favorable environment. A homeowner in Raleigh lowered the pH from 7.2 to 6.3, resulting in healthier leaf coloration.
- Drainage Enhancement
Incorporating coarse sand or perlite prevents waterlogging. A municipal park in San Jose used sand layers, reducing root rot incidents during rainy seasons.
- Organic Matter Integration
Compost and leaf mold boost microbial activity, supporting nutrient uptake. A horticultural club in Madison reported increased bud formation after annual compost applications.
Selecting a location with morning sun and afternoon shade protects blossoms from scorching while providing sufficient light for photosynthesis.
3. Watering and Mulching
Consistent moisture is critical during the first three years, after which magnolias become more drought‑tolerant. Deep watering once weekly, rather than frequent shallow sprinkling, encourages deep root growth.
Mulching with shredded bark or pine needles conserves soil moisture, moderates temperature fluctuations, and suppresses weeds. A family estate in Virginia applied a 3‑inch mulch layer, noting a 30% reduction in irrigation frequency.
4. Pruning and Shaping
Strategic pruning enhances air circulation, reduces disease risk, and shapes the canopy for aesthetic appeal. Pruning should occur immediately after flowering to avoid cutting next season’s buds.
- Deadwood Removal
Eliminating dead or damaged limbs prevents pathogen entry. In a historic garden in Charleston, routine deadwood removal halted the spread of powdery mildew.
- Selective Thinning
Removing crowded branches improves light penetration. A landscape designer in Portland thinned interior branches, resulting in a more open canopy and larger blossoms.
- Formative Cuts
Training young trees with gentle heading cuts establishes a strong framework. A nursery in Ohio used formative pruning to produce a symmetrical crown, enhancing market value.
- Tool Sanitation
Disinfecting pruning tools with alcohol prevents disease transmission. A horticulturist in Seattle reported lower infection rates after adopting strict sanitation protocols.
5. Fertilizing and Nutrient Management
Balanced fertilization supports vigorous growth and prolific blooming. A slow‑release fertilizer with a 10‑10‑10 NPK ratio applied in early spring supplies essential nutrients without overwhelming the root zone.
Supplemental micronutrients, such as iron chelate, address deficiencies common in alkaline soils. An urban garden in Phoenix observed greener foliage after monthly iron applications.
6. Pest and Disease Management
Magnolia trees are susceptible to aphids, scale insects, and fungal diseases like leaf spot. Integrated pest management (IPM) combines monitoring, cultural practices, and targeted treatments.
- Regular Inspection
Weekly scouting identifies early infestations. A homeowner in Denver detected aphid colonies early, allowing prompt neem oil treatment.
- Biological Controls
Introducing lady beetles reduces aphid populations naturally. A community garden in Austin released beetles, achieving a 70% decline in aphid numbers.
- Fungicide Application
Applying copper-based fungicides during wet periods curbs leaf spot spread. A park in Milwaukee treated affected trees, preserving leaf integrity throughout the season.
- Sanitation Practices
Removing fallen leaves and debris eliminates disease reservoirs. A residential property in Atlanta cleared mulch annually, reducing fungal recurrence.
7. Seasonal Protection and Transplanting
Winter protection, such as burlap wraps or windbreaks, safeguards buds from extreme cold in northern climates. In Minnesota, wrapping young magnolias prevented frost damage during sub‑zero nights.
When transplanting mature specimens, root pruning over several months minimizes shock. A commercial nursery in California employed staged root pruning, successfully relocating trees over 15 feet tall.
Frequently Asked Questions
Below are concise answers to common inquiries about magnolia tree care.
Question 1: How often should a newly planted magnolia be watered?
Water the tree deeply once a week during the growing season, adjusting frequency during droughts or heavy rains to maintain consistent soil moisture without saturation.
Question 2: What soil pH is ideal for magnolia trees?
Magnolias prefer slightly acidic soils, with a pH range of 5.5 to 6.5; testing and amending the soil ensures optimal nutrient uptake and healthy growth.
Question 3: When is the best time to prune a magnolia?
Prune immediately after the tree finishes blooming, typically in late spring or early summer, to avoid removing buds destined for the next season’s flowers.
Question 4: Which pests most commonly affect magnolia trees?
Aphids, scale insects, and spider mites are frequent culprits; regular scouting and biological controls can keep populations manageable.
Question 5: Can magnolia trees tolerate full sun?
While magnolias enjoy morning sun, excessive afternoon heat can scorch blossoms; a location with filtered light or partial shade is optimal in hot regions.
Question 6: How should mulching be applied around a magnolia?
Spread a 2‑ to 4‑inch layer of organic mulch, keeping it a few inches away from the trunk to prevent rot, and replenish annually to maintain moisture and temperature regulation.
Tips
Practical recommendations enhance magnolia health and aesthetics.
Tip 1: Test soil pH annually. Adjust with sulfur or lime to maintain the ideal acidic range.
Tip 2: Use a rain gauge. Measure precipitation to fine‑tune supplemental watering schedules.
Tip 3: Apply mulch in a donut shape. Prevent trunk contact while covering the root zone.
Tip 4: Choose native magnolia varieties. They are better adapted to local climate and disease pressures.
Tip 5: Water early in the day. Reduces evaporation and leaf wetness that can foster fungal growth.
Tip 6: Install a drip irrigation line. Delivers consistent moisture directly to the root zone.
Tip 7: Prune only dead or crossing branches. Preserves the tree’s natural form and reduces stress.
Tip 8: Monitor for leaf discoloration. Early signs may indicate nutrient deficiencies or pest activity.
Tip 9: Apply a balanced fertilizer in early spring. Supports vigorous growth before the blooming period.
Tip 10: Use copper fungicide during wet seasons. Controls leaf spot and other fungal issues.
Tip 11: Encourage beneficial insects. Plant nectar‑rich flowers nearby to attract natural predators.
Tip 12: Protect young trees with windbreaks. Reduces mechanical damage to delicate branches.
Tip 13: Avoid heavy foot traffic near the base. Prevents soil compaction that impedes root development.
Tip 14: Conduct root pruning before transplanting. Gradually reduces root mass to lessen shock.
Tip 15: Record care activities. A maintenance log helps track interventions and outcomes over years.
